Transaction

fe238429e1af07e38b9c40821bde293604186f7e3a305f2c998a96a832506e95

Summary

In Block174330
TimeMon, 08 May 2023 09:38:15 UTC
Total Input714.65865384 Nebula
Total Output769.65865384 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
714343 Confirmations769.65865384 Nebula
Raw Transaction